So, you've got the voice, the vibe, and the music taste—but now you need the tech. Running an online radio station isn't just about spinning tracks; it's about having the right tools behind the scenes. If you're planning to create a radio station online, you'll need a mix of broadcasting software, automation tools, encoders, and scheduling systems to keep things running smoothly.
Let's break down the essential software you'll need to run your own online radio station like a pro—even if you're a beginner.
1. Broadcasting Software: Your Virtual Studio
The backbone of your online radio station is the broadcasting software. This is where the magic happens—playing live audio, inserting jingles, taking live calls, and mixing tracks.
Top Picks:
-
RadioDJ (Windows) – Free, robust, and loved by many radio station owners. Supports auto DJ, live shows, and even requests.
-
Mixxx (Windows, Mac, Linux) – Open-source DJ software with radio-friendly features, great for live mixes.
-
SAM Broadcaster (Windows) – A professional option with powerful automation, scheduling, and streaming tools built-in.
-
BUTT (Broadcast Using This Tool) – Simple encoder software that works great alongside a separate player or DAW.
2. Audio Encoders: Stream Your Broadcast
Your radio show needs to be encoded and streamed to your server. Some broadcasting software includes built-in encoders, but standalone tools can give you more control.
Recommended Encoders:
-
BUTT – Easy to use and supports Icecast and SHOUTcast.
-
Nicecast (Mac) – A Mac-only favorite, though it's now discontinued (but still used).
-
Rocket Broadcaster – Lightweight, supports MP3 and AAC, and works with most streaming platforms.
These tools connect your audio input to your streaming server, so your listeners can tune in from anywhere in the world.
3. Streaming Server Software: Send Your Station to the World
When you create a radio station online, you'll need a platform to host and stream your audio feed. This is where streaming servers come in.
Popular Options:
-
SHOUTcast – One of the OGs in the game, perfect for live radio streams. Widely supported and reliable.
-
Icecast – A great open-source alternative to SHOUTcast, offers more flexibility and supports multiple streams.
-
AzuraCast – A complete, self-hosted web radio station platform with automation, scheduling, and analytics all in one.
Many hosting providers will handle the SHOUTcast or Icecast setup for you, offering dashboard control and stream management.
4. Automation & Scheduling Software
You can't always be live, which means you need to schedule playlists, pre-recorded shows, and ads in advance.
Top Tools:
-
RadioDJ – Doubles as an automation tool.
-
Rivendell – Professional-grade software used by real-world radio stations.
-
StationPlaylist Studio – Excellent for music rotation, ad scheduling, and voice tracking.
-
PlayIt Live – Powerful scheduling and automation, with a clean user interface and live assist tools.
These programs ensure your station keeps running 24/7, even when you're sleeping or sipping coffee at your favorite café.
5. Music & Jingle Management
A good radio station sounds polished, and that includes stingers, jingles, sweepers, and promos.
Use audio editing software to produce and edit high-quality content:
-
Audacity – Free, open-source, perfect for editing tracks, jingles, and interviews.
-
Adobe Audition – Industry-standard, packed with effects and mixing tools.
-
Hindenburg Journalist – Ideal for radio journalism and spoken-word production.
You can also use soundboard software like Jingle Palette or Soundboard Studio to quickly trigger effects during live broadcasts.
6. Communication Tools (For Guests and Call-Ins)
Want to interview a guest or let listeners call in live? Here's what you'll need:
-
Cleanfeed – High-quality, browser-based audio link for guest interviews.
-
Zoom or Skype – Basic but effective for bringing guests into the show.
-
Voicemeeter – Advanced virtual mixer for routing audio from calls into your broadcast.
7. Analytics and Listener Insights
Knowing who's tuning in and what they love helps you grow. Many streaming hosts provide listener stats, but for deeper insights:
-
Google Analytics – Embed into your station website to track visitors.
-
StreamAnalyst – Built specifically for radio audience analytics.
-
SHOUTcast Admin Panel – Offers real-time listener stats and location data.
8. Web Hosting and Station Website Tools
Don't forget a digital front door. A website gives your station a home online and builds credibility.
Essentials:
-
A responsive website (use WordPress or Wix)
-
Embedded player (via SHOUTcast, Icecast, or Radio.co widget)
-
Show schedule, DJ bios, request forms, and donation buttons
Conclusion
Running an online radio station is easier than ever with the right tools in your arsenal. Whether you're starting with just a laptop and a mic or building out a full virtual studio, software is what brings your station to life.
From broadcasting and automation to streaming servers and audio editing, these essential programs make it easy to create a radio station online that sounds polished, professional, and engaging. Just start simple, test things out, and scale as your audience grows.